Key ceremony checklist, item 4 of 9 (hi, new folks!)

Before we re-sign the Thornwick static-analysis baseline file, two people from different squads have to unlock the baseline vault together. Don't skip this — an unsigned baseline means CI treats every legacy warning as new, and nobody wants that Monday. Grab a witness, open the ceremony terminal in the Pellbrook room, and when the vault prompts you, enter the recovery passphrase:

vault phrase of kahap-yahaf = eliax-sorael

The waveform preview in Clipforge renders from a downsampled peak file rather than the raw audio, generated at upload time by the Brindle worker pool. This keeps scrubbing responsive even on hour-long sessions, at the cost of a few seconds of preprocessing. For the release, we froze the downsampling parameters after testing against Orla's podcast corpus — changing them invalidates every cached peak file. The shipped constants are these.

limits module of fafog-tawef:
CAPS = {
    "belath": 369,
    "queneth": 818,
    "ralwyn": 169,
    "goriel": 1004,
    "novvan": 808,
}

## Changelog — Lintbarrow 3.2.0

Defaults changed for the static-analysis baseline file. New checkouts now generate `baseline.lbr` automatically on first run; previously you had to create it by hand. Warnings already in the baseline no longer fail CI — only new findings do. Baseline pruning runs weekly instead of never. If you're new to the Corvessa repo, don't edit the baseline manually. The shipped default settings are now the following.

deployment values, kawip-kafog:
belath:
  pin: 3709
  tenant: ulaox
  seal: seal_25075386
  metrics_host: metrics.belath.halixhq.test
  standby_team: gormir
  escalation: wenys-fenwyn
  nonce: 26e5f7

**Alert: Bulk edit spike in Cobbleworth admin**

Heads up — this one fires when someone bulk-edits more than 500 rows in the Cobbleworth admin table within five minutes. Usually it's a planned cleanup, occasionally it's a fat-fingered filter. Don't panic; just confirm who ran it. The verification checklist and rollback steps are on the page below.

operations page: https://jenkins.torvadyn.local/build/deploy/display/pages/611247f0a622ae80